I just bought some led 1157 bulbs on eBay for my 2012 SG. Was wondering if I need a load equalizer or if the stock blinker module will handle the LEDs. I bought 12 bulb LEDs that fit in the stock 1157 signal outlets. I also have KuryAkyn blind spot mirrors which have integrated LED signals in them and they work great with standard incandescent 1157 bulbs in the stock locations.

Any one out there with electrical knowledge able to let me know whether or not I need a load equalizer?

You will most likely need to go with a load equalizer when you install the new LEDs. The reason being is because the LEDs do not produce as much load as a regular bulb which makes the bike think that there is a bulb burned out thus causing them to flash quickly. Adding a load equalizer will counteract this and make them function properly.
